I was wanting to make an addon for Thaumcraft/Tinkers' Construct that bridges the 2, but can't get the source code to work for either. With Tinkers' Construct it gives me a ton of errors even if I have the Mantle source code, and Thaumcraft just won't work. If anyone knows a good way of getting the source code to work with addons I would really be happy so I can make a couple of addons I've wanted to make for a while.

Well with tinkers' construct I've been able to get it working with a different tutorial I found, but thaumcraft 5's source code is a pain I tried to decompile the jar file with no avail. And I can't find a good source code download for it.

For addons you don't need the source code. The API should be enough. Then add the dependencies tag to your @Mod annotation and tell Forge that those mods are required to run.
